Prepare the Area: Start by cleaning the area and removing any debris or vegetation.Ensure the area is level and graded away from the foundation for proper water drainage. Lay the Permeable Base: Lay the chosen permeable base and level it with a compactor.; Add Sand Layer: Add a layer of sand on top of the permeable base and level it.; Place Pavers: … Next, add paver base to even out the 4-inch layer. Tamp down the paver base, then pour on a 1-inch layer of paver sand. Tamp the paver sand down, and then lay pavers back in, following the original paver pattern. Fill in the cracks using joint sand or polymeric sand. Pour some polymeric sand on top and work it into the cracks with a push broom. Dig up the ground. Excavate 6 to 8 inches by digging up and removing all the soil in the marked area. The depth you dig down will vary depending on how thick your pavers are and how much gravel you put down. Not just any type of flooring material will work for this use case, though. Having a flatter grassy area to create the installation is an important …Spread landscape filter fabric over the asphalt. This will be a sealer to keep the sand bed for pavers intact, while allowing some drainage. Then put a layer of coarse sand over the fabric, at least a 1/2-inch deep. Smooth and level it, using a board. Then compact the sand with a hand tamper or a rented mechanical one for larger areas.Step 4: Tamper Dirt. Step 1 Measure area to be paved, then mark edges using set-out paint to give you a guide. Step 2 Use wheelbarrow to lay out road base in a series of mounds (this makes it easier to spread evenly over the whole area). A standard 24’ x 24’ (2-car) brick driveway costs $5,700 to $17,200 on average. A high-end concrete block, paving stone, or brick paver driveway costs $25 to $50 per square foot to install or between $15,000 and $30,000. Get free estimates for your project or view our cost guide ...Cobblestone pavers cost about $40 to $75 per sq. ft. installed, which would mean the typical cost of a 640 sq. ft. driveway would be about $40,000. Your biggest concern would be whether you have all the necessary tools for the job. Putting pavers on uneven …Fill the gaps between the pavers with another layer of sand. Spread an additional ½ in (1.25 cm) of levelling sand over the tops of the stones. Use a broom to carefully push the sand into the spaces between the pavers. Sweep in several different directions to fill the joints completely. ….

Oct 1, 2020 · Spread out a layer of sand that’s an average depth of 3/4 inches. Screed the sand layer to provide a flat, properly sloped surface for the paver patio base panels. Pro tip: Buy all-purpose or fill sand, not sandbox sand. It’s too fine. If you’re buying bags of sand, figure about one 50-lb. bag for every 8 square feet of patio.
